阿里云服务器搭建网站,阿里云服务器搭建网站全攻略,从零开始,轻松构建您的在线平台
- 综合资讯
- 2025-04-11 12:41:39
- 2

阿里云服务器搭建网站攻略,轻松构建在线平台,本攻略从零开始,详细讲解阿里云服务器搭建网站的全过程,助您轻松掌握在线平台建设技巧。...
阿里云服务器搭建网站攻略,轻松构建在线平台,本攻略从零开始,详细讲解阿里云服务器搭建网站的全过程,助您轻松掌握在线平台建设技巧。
随着互联网的快速发展,越来越多的企业和个人开始关注网站建设,而阿里云作为国内领先的云计算服务商,提供了丰富的云服务器产品,可以帮助用户轻松搭建网站,本文将详细介绍如何在阿里云上搭建网站,让您从零开始,轻松构建自己的在线平台。
图片来源于网络,如有侵权联系删除
准备工作
-
注册阿里云账号:您需要注册一个阿里云账号,登录阿里云官网(https://www.aliyun.com/),点击“免费注册”按钮,按照提示完成注册。
-
购买云服务器:登录阿里云账号后,进入“产品与服务”页面,选择“云服务器ECS”,根据您的需求选择合适的配置和带宽,购买后,系统会自动为您分配一个公网IP地址。
-
准备网站源码:在搭建网站之前,您需要准备好网站源码,这包括HTML、CSS、JavaScript等前端代码,以及PHP、Java、Python等后端代码。
搭建网站
登录云服务器:购买云服务器后,您可以通过SSH或远程桌面工具登录到云服务器,以下是使用SSH登录的步骤:
(1)打开终端或命令提示符。
(2)输入以下命令,替换其中的“您的公网IP地址”和“您的登录密码”:
ssh [您的公网IP地址] -p [端口号] [您的登录用户名]
(3)按照提示输入密码,登录成功后,您就可以在云服务器上操作了。
安装LAMP环境:LAMP是指Linux、Apache、MySQL和PHP的缩写,是搭建网站常用的环境,以下是安装LAMP环境的步骤:
(1)输入以下命令,安装Apache:
yum install httpd
(2)输入以下命令,安装MySQL:
yum install mariadb-server
(3)输入以下命令,安装PHP:
yum install php php-mysql
(4)启动Apache和MySQL服务:
systemctl start httpd systemctl start mariadb
(5)设置Apache服务开机自启:
systemctl enable httpd
配置网站:将您的网站源码上传到云服务器,通常放在“/var/www/html”目录下,以下是配置网站的步骤:
(1)将网站源码上传到云服务器。
(2)编辑Apache配置文件,添加虚拟主机:
vi /etc/httpd/conf/httpd.conf
图片来源于网络,如有侵权联系删除
(3)在配置文件中找到以下内容,取消注释并修改:
ServerName www.yourdomain.com DocumentRoot /var/www/html/yourdomain.com
(4)保存并退出配置文件。
(5)重启Apache服务:
systemctl restart httpd
配置MySQL数据库:如果您使用的是PHP网站,需要配置MySQL数据库,以下是配置MySQL数据库的步骤:
(1)登录MySQL:
mysql -u root -p
(2)创建数据库和用户:
CREATE DATABASE yourdatabase; CREATE USER 'yourusername'@'localhost' IDENTIFIED BY 'yourpassword';
(3)授权用户权限:
GRANT ALL PRIVILEGES ON yourdatabase.* TO 'yourusername'@'localhost';
(4)刷新权限:
FLUSH PRIVILEGES;
(5)退出MySQL:
EXIT;
测试网站
-
在浏览器中输入您的域名,如果网站成功显示,说明搭建成功。
-
如果网站无法显示,请检查以下问题:
(1)是否正确配置了Apache虚拟主机?
(2)是否正确配置了MySQL数据库?
(3)是否正确上传了网站源码?
(4)是否开启了防火墙,导致无法访问?
通过以上步骤,您已经在阿里云上成功搭建了一个网站,这只是搭建网站的基础,您还可以根据需求进行更多配置,如添加SSL证书、优化网站性能等,希望本文对您有所帮助,祝您网站搭建顺利!
本文链接:https://www.zhitaoyun.cn/2071413.html
发表评论